Set of 3 Iron Alligator Nutcrackers, England, Early 20th Century
$2,400List Price
About the Item
Large: 15.5 inches long
Medium: 9.0 inches long
Small: 7.5 inches long
Note: "Nestor" was the trademark of Harry J. Pratt & Co., Ltd. of Dean Street, Birmingham. Active 1901-1951. The largest alligators may have been used as fire tongs rather than nutcrackers.

Early 20th Century German Stoneware Beer Stein
Located in New York, NY
Gray glazed stoneware beer stein with a curved ceramic handle with a domed pewter lid with a pewter thumb-lift. Transfer printed in blue is a scene of a soldier, a religious Jew, scales on a table, and a fox. Titled “Trau keinem Fuchs auf gruner Heid, und keinem Jud bei seinem Eid” ("Trust no Fox on his green Meadow and no Jew on his Oath”), Germany, 1920s.
The scene shown is of an argument between a soldier and a Jewish judge. The Jew raised his hand showing the soldier he has to take an oath to tell the truth. The hair of the judge turns up like the horns of Satan. The soldier is accusing a fox of killing his hare, and the fox is shown sneaking away, for he is probably responsible for the death of the hare. The judges table...
